How Pig Latin Actually Works
Pig latin is a phonetic cipher rooted in simple sound shifting: words are restructured by moving the first consonant or consonant cluster to the end, followed by adding “ay.” Common rules include dropping final consonant sounds, adding “yay” or “way” depending on pronunciation, and maintaining internal word structure. For example, “hello” becomes “ellohay,” and “friend” shifts to “endfay.” It’s not a formal language but a flexible system built around rhythm and sound play—making it accessible and intuitive for learners of all ages.

Common Questions People Have About Pig Latin
H3: Is pig latin used in real communication?
Mostly as a playful tool, especially in educational apps, early literacy programs, and casual group games—not in serious dialogue. It’s widely used in informal settings like playrooms, classrooms, and casual chats among peers who enjoy word games.
H3: Can pig latin help with language learning?
Yes. Its rhythmic structure can improve phonemic awareness, make vocabulary practice fun, and support pronunciation skills. Many language educators use it to break down complex words into manageable parts, making it easier for beginners.
H3: Is pig latin used in schools or universities?
Occasionally, as part of creative writing, linguistics, or cultural studies lessons. It serves as a bridge to understanding how languages evolve through play, code-switching, and shared traditions.
